Meat Associate information

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a meat associate?

To thrive as a Meat Associate, you need knowledge of meat products, safe food handling practices, and typically a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with meat cutting tools, scales, slicers, and compliance with food safety certifications like ServSafe is essential. Attention to detail, customer service, and teamwork are standout soft skills in this role. These skills are important to ensure food safety, maintain product quality, and provide a positive shopping experience for customers.

What are some typical challenges a meat associate faces during busy periods, and how can they be managed?

During peak shopping hours or holiday seasons, Meat Associates often face challenges such as high customer demand, maintaining product freshness, and ensuring that displays are well-stocked and organized. Effective time management, teamwork, and clear communication with supervisors and fellow associates are key to handling these busy times. Staying attentive to food safety protocols and multitasking efficiently can help ensure both customer satisfaction and a safe work environment.

What is the difference between Meat Associate vs Butcher?

AspectMeat AssociateButcher
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; food safety certifications often preferredHigh school diploma; specialized butcher certifications or apprenticeships
Work EnvironmentGrocery stores, supermarkets, meat departmentsButcher shops, meat processing plants, grocery stores
Job ResponsibilitiesAssisting customers, stocking meat, maintaining cleanlinessCutting, trimming, and preparing meat products
Industry UsageCommon in retail grocery settingsMore specialized, often in butcher shops or meat processing

While both roles involve working with meat products, a Meat Associate primarily assists customers and handles stocking and basic meat preparation in retail settings. A Butcher performs more skilled tasks like cutting and preparing meat, often requiring specialized certifications. The roles overlap in work environment and industry but differ in skill level and responsibilities.

What does a meat associate do at Walmart?

A meat associate at Walmart is responsible for preparing, stocking, and selling meat products in the store's meat department. They ensure proper handling, sanitation, and display of meat items, often using tools like knives and scales, and may assist customers with their selections. The role typically requires knowledge of food safety standards and may involve working early mornings, evenings, or weekends.

Job description

Position Summary

A Deli Associate is responsible for providing exceptional customer service at the deli counter, preparing a variety of deli and hot-line items, and ensuring the department is clean, well-stocked, and visually appealing. This role requires precision when using slicing equipment, a sharp eye for food safety, and a friendly attitude to assist customers with their selections.

Key Responsibilities

  • Welcome customers warmly, take orders accurately, answer questions about the menu, and handle cash/digital transactions efficiently using the POS system.
  • Slice, weigh, wrap, and price deli meats and cheeses to customer specifications. Prepare hot and cold deli items, sandwiches, and party platters.
  • Prepare and serve a variety of hot-line and grab-and-go items (sandwiches, wraps, salads, build-your-bowl, pizzas) according to established recipes and presentation standards.
  • Maintain a clean and sanitized workspace. Clean and sanitize slicers, scales, counters, and utensils regularly throughout the shift. Adhere to all local health department regulations regarding food handling and temperature control.
  • Ensure the deli display cases are fully stocked, beautifully organized, and properly rotated using the FIFO (First In, First Out) method.
  • Safely operate ovens, slicers, panini presses, knives, and other kitchen equipment.
  • Monitor product freshness, discard expired items according to store policy, and log waste accurately. Complete opening and closing duties and checklists.
  • Allergen Awareness: Know deli and hot-line ingredients and common allergens, prevent cross-contact when slicing and preparing shared items, and accurately communicate allergen and ingredient information to customers.
  • Cross-Functional Support: Support the hot line and assist prep/production and the cafe during peak periods or as directed by the Kitchen & Production Lead.
